Transaction 30feafeecec048c277653d8d3bd2bfbac7541422190d112dd068f06ecc90c107

42 Input
2 Outputs
  • 30feafeecec048c277653d8d3bd2bfbac7541422190d112dd068f06ecc90c107:0
  • value  362766
    address  39qn2jk33kSBxMPVsmQ6r7iUNhEoAhe652
  • 30feafeecec048c277653d8d3bd2bfbac7541422190d112dd068f06ecc90c107:1
  • value  4760796224
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s